Events Not Considered As Excusable Delay. The following events shall not constitute Excusable Delay, and Design-Builder assumes all risk of such events: (1) Actions or inactions of Government Units except as provided in Section 10.7(10); (2) Delays in obtaining or delivery of goods or services from Design-Builder or any Subcontractor unless such delay is caused by an Excusable Delay encountered by the Subcontractor; (3) Economic conditions, including labor shortages, inexperienced or unqualified labor, material shortages, or increases in the prices of labor or material. (4) Delays of common carriers; (5) Delays or disruptions arising out of or related to security clearances at the Site unless such delays or disruptions are not due to the actions or omissions of the Design-Builder or its subcontractors; (6) Adverse weather conditions, except as provided in Sections 10.7(6) and 10.7(7); and (7) Any other delay not specifically enumerated in Section 10.7.
